“Giving Thanks”

November 24, 2020

In just a few days many people in our nation will observe Thanksgiving. The first Thanksgiving happened in the early autumn of 1621. Only 53 pilgrims, about half their number, survived their first harsh winter in America. They decided to celebrate and give thanks to God for their successful harvest and their survival. “Lessons From Jeremiah”

November 17, 2020

The book of Jeremiah is the longest Prophetic Book in the Old Testament. Also, Jeremiah’s life is more fully described than any of the other fifteen writing prophets.
